Harmony Gap Research from FIS and Oxford Economics Reveals 78% of Global Businesses Leaning into AI to Combat Fraud
JACKSONVILLE, Fla.--(BUSINESS WIRE)--Global business and technology leaders are already seeing benefits from the use of AI and automation, with over three-quarters (78%) reporting measurable improvements in the ability to detect fraud and manage risk after their organization's integration of the technology. This is according to ' The Harmony Gap: Finding the Financial Upside in Uncertainty ' report, published in full today by global financial technology leader FIS ® (NYSE: FIS) in collaboration with Oxford Economics. With a preview of the findings released on April 10, the full report delves further into the use of AI by businesses to combat the sources of financial, operational and technological disharmony, defined as disruptions and inefficiencies across the money lifecycle. To combat this disharmony, businesses across a range of industries are adopting AI, with 56% of the leaders surveyed reporting that their firms are either scaling or fully implementing AI to support financial processes. Encouraged by early results, particularly in fraud mitigation, nearly half of the businesses surveyed are planning to double down: 45% of respondents say their firm intends to increase their investment in AI over the next two years, signaling strong, long-term confidence in the technology's value. Yet barriers to AI adoption remain. High implementation and maintenance costs are the top concern, cited by 73% of respondents, while 64% say there is a lack of in-house expertise and a further 58% report difficulty integrating the technology with existing systems. These financial and strategic challenges are preventing broader integration of AI across organizations, despite interest in using AI and growing awareness of its potential, according to the study. About the Research In partnership with FIS, Oxford Economics conducted two separate surveys, each involving 501 C-suite executives and business leaders at organizations directly involved in financial technology decision-making in the U.S., the U.K., and Singapore, spanning the financial services, technology, fintech, insurance, government and other sectors. A pulse survey was conducted in October and November 2024 to identify tensions – 'disharmony' – stemming from issues such as fraud, cyberthreats, human errors, operational inefficiencies and regulatory complexities, while also exploring the potential growth opportunities these challenges might present. The second survey, conducted in November and December 2024, collected detailed insights into how organizations are implementing strategies to mitigate disharmony. Data for both surveys was collected using computer-assisted telephone interviewing (CATI) and online methodologies. FIS Harmonizes Payments With Launch of Unified Money Movement Hub
JACKSONVILLE, Fla.--(BUSINESS WIRE)--Global financial technology leader FIS ® (NYSE: FIS) has announced the launch of its Money Movement Hub, an innovative payments solution that helps to simplify the back-end infrastructure of financial institutions by enabling them to connect to multiple payment networks and process payments in one place. Designed as a turnkey solution for a wide range of institutions – from super regional banks to community banks – the Money Movement Hub supports a modernized payments journey that can change with each client's needs. The flexible, cloud-native platform is core-agnostic and allows banks to start with the payment types they need today, then add new capabilities over time through a 'pay-as-you-grow' model. It delivers unified and secure money movement experiences that can be embedded across a variety of customer channels, helping institutions meet digital demands quickly and efficiently. While consumers' expectations for payment ease and efficiency have increased, many institutions are struggling to meet these demands using dated and disparate technology, leaving them exposed to settlement delays and security vulnerabilities. In fact, 57% of organizations that participated in the FIS Harmony Gap survey reported experiencing friction in payments processing, or when money is in motion, at least once a week. The FIS Money Movement Hub helps to harmonize the payments ecosystem within a financial institution by facilitating the integration of major payment networks within one solution, via a single API. As well as helping to reduce complexity for organizations, the solution can increase the accuracy of payments, improve liquidity, and help to quickly remediate security risks. This innovative payments hub responds to evolving consumer demands for faster and more efficient payments, as well as regulatory changes, and aims to transform financial institutions' money movement capabilities. Features of the FIS Money Movement Hub Unified integration – The FIS Money Movement Hub is designed to integrate with major payment networks, including instant, ACH and wires. Cloud-native - The solution is hosted in FIS' dedicated Amazon Web Services Cloud environment, helping to increase scalability, cost-efficiency, reliability and security. Built-in fraud controls – Real-time in-line transaction and OFAC monitoring, fraud detection, and risk scoring are available within the FIS Money Movement Hub, helping to make payments processing more secure and efficient.
